  • Publication number: 20240150554
    Abstract: Provided are a communication cable that includes a resin composition formed by adding a halogenated flame retardant and a flame retardant auxiliary to an olefin-based polymer and is excellent in stability of the communication properties and heat resistance, a wire harness that includes such a communication cable, and a manufacturing method according to which such a communication cable can be manufactured with high productivity. A communication cable 1 includes a signal wire 10 constituted by a pair of insulated wires 11 each having a conductor 12 and an insulating coating 13 covering the outer circumference of the conductor 12, and an insulating external layer 20 covering the outer circumference of the signal wire 10. The characteristic impedance is within a range of 100±10?.

  • Publication number: 20170342235
    Abstract: Provided is a thermoplastic elastomer composition which exhibits excellent flexibility in a wide temperature range from ordinary temperature to low temperature, which has a flame retardancy of V-0 according to the UL94 vertical burning test, without including any halogen-based flame retardant, which is excellent in thermal conductivity, electrical insulation and electrolytic solution resistance, and which can be suitably used in a soft battery pack protection member.
